Brian
3
|
January 9, 2024
Trustwell Living at Evergreen Place was my least favorite. Deb, the gal I worked with, the communications director there, was phenomenal. She was fantastic. Huge, huge help. But this one was more assisted living versus independent living. And the rooms were not great. They were dark and it just felt very impersonal. Like, here's a box in the bathroom, congratulations. I wouldn't want somebody there personally. It was definitely an old facility, it was small, and it looked like they were doing the best with what they had. And it's under new management; Trustwell had just taken over, so I think they're in the process of making things better, but at the time I wasn't impressed. It looks like there's a lot of maintenance that still needs to be done, could use some paint, those kinds of things.

Kathy
4
|
September 22, 2023
My stepfather is at Trustwell Living at Evergreen Place. It's not a big place, which is a plus because I don't want him to get lost being in a bigger facility. They can have their small pets with them, and it's a secure building. They get quite a few choices for their meals. They fill out a form the day before on their choices. Overall, I think he enjoys it there. His room is nice. I got him a queen-sized bed that he can lift the top and the bottom. He's got a recliner in there, a TV, a mini kitchen, and a nice-sized bathroom with a walk-in shower. It's a good-sized room for him. They have a movie room and an outdoor patio. They can do their activities and exercises in the dining room or another room next to the dining room. They go on a bus tour. They'll go and have casino nights and have dinner there. When I first moved him in, I was very happy and he was doing good. And then they started changing staff. And so, I was constantly having to remind them of things and going over his medication. They were hiring younger people and they just didn't seem to be as attentive to their patients. But then they brought back a couple of the ones that were there at the very beginning. And so now, things seem to go back to the way they were.
Caring102457550
4
|
March 7, 2015
We have chosen a facility, but she hasn't moved in yet. We made the decision, and she is actually going there in a few weeks. My mother has a friend that lives there. It is a small community which I think is really important. It is on a single level building which I think is very important as well. It has a large outdoor area with grass and benches which I think is very important. Because it is a small community, the people seemed to be very caring and know exactly who you are. She has a separate apartment which is very nice. She has a living room, a small kitchen, a bedroom, and a very nice bathroom. I'm really not very familiar with the activities because we haven't moved her in yet, but I know they have a lot them. It is in a fantastic location. It is close to the incoming freeways so that visitors can easily find her. There is lot of shopping and restaurants nearby. There are places to get your hair done. All of that is within walking distance. I know it is secured, and I know it is safe.
